## Expansion: Northern Corridor — Restricted

Marlowe & Tate will open operations in the Averden region next fiscal year. Site selection is complete; two candidate facilities remain under negotiation. Initial headcount: 35. Capital outlay stays within the approved envelope. Regulatory filings proceed on schedule. Board members should review the milestone chart separately. The confidential note below outlines strategic intent.

management briefing: Headcount on the Silok team goes from 44 to 77 by the end of May. Gross margin on Silok came in at 63 percent against a plan of 30 percent.

For your review: we completed the cut-over to the patched query planner on the Brindlemoor cluster last night. The regression caused certain joins to bypass the partition pruning step, inflating scan volume roughly fourfold. The patched planner was validated in the shadow environment for five days with no divergence in results. No access controls or audit settings were modified during the change, and all steps were executed under the standard change ticket. The planner now runs with the configuration recorded below.

settings of bafof-tagep:
[frador]
port = 9300
region = west-1
host = frador.norvacorp.corp
timeout_ms = 3000
retries = 5

The events table in Vexmart's warehouse has grown past two billion rows, and full-table scans are blowing out the nightly rollup window. Proposal: convert to range partitioning by event month, with a twelve-month retention sweep dropping old partitions instead of running bulk deletes. Migration will run in three phases over two weekends; writes are double-routed during phase two. On-call should watch partition-pruning metrics after cutover. This change cannot proceed to phase one without sign-off from the approver named below.

approver of hahaf-hahaf = Druion Druius Kasax Eliox

Context: Ardenfell line margins slipped three points over two quarters. Drivers: input steel costs, aggressive discounting at the Westmoor branch, and a stale price book. Proposal: uplift list prices four percent, tighten discount authority to regional level, sunset the two lowest-margin SKUs. Risk: volume loss at Halverton accounts, estimated under two percent. Decision requested at Thursday's review. Modelling assumptions are in the appendix pack. The commercial reasoning leadership wants kept close is noted directly below.

board note of tajop-yajof: The finance team signed off on a budget of $77.6 million for Project Pramir.